Breaking Down the Features of Wicked Tough Hand Pruner

Specifications

  • The Wicked Tough Hand Pruner boasts an aluminum frame, providing a lightweight yet robust structure. The frame’s material ensures durability without sacrificing maneuverability.
  • Its length is 11 inches, offering a good balance between reach and control. This length is ideal for most pruning tasks without being too cumbersome.
  • The blades are crafted from steel, known for its sharpness and ability to hold an edge. This ensures clean, efficient cuts for a long time.
  • It features a black and yellow color scheme, providing high visibility. The bright yellow rubber grip helps to easily locate the pruner among the foliage.
  • The handle is made of rubber, offering a comfortable and secure grip. The ergonomic design minimizes hand fatigue during prolonged use.

Durability & Maintenance

The Wicked Tough Hand Pruner is built to last, thanks to its durable aluminum frame and steel blades. With proper care and maintenance, it should provide years of reliable service.

Maintenance is simple. Cleaning the blades and applying a little oil to the joint is all that’s required to keep it in top condition.
